EBC vs MBC..

* EBC multiple boost settings.. MBC can be 2-4 stage and switch between settings (by the time you spend money on 4 stage you can afford a decent EBC)
* you can switch between multiple settings using mbc but ebc allows to adjust them within cabin and you'll find it usefull when weather changes or if you've been driving for a while
* EBC w/ display allows for peak n hold and can replace boost gauge.
* EBC could come with overboost protection, gear based boost, change boost curve
